采用流动注射技术研究了酸性条件下,双嘧达莫与高锰酸钾和过氧化氢的化学发光行为,对影响化学发光强度的诸因素进行了实验和探讨,建立了流动注射化学发光法测定双嘧达莫的新方法。方法的检出限为5.8×10-8g/mL,线性范围为2×10-7~8×10-5g/mL,对4×10-6g/mL双嘧达莫进行了11次平行测定,相对标准偏差为1.4%。方法用于药剂中双嘧达莫含量的测定,结果与药典标准法测得值一致。
The chemiluminescence of dipyridamole with potassium permanganate and hydrogen peroxide under acidic conditions was studied by flow injection technique. The factors affecting the chemiluminescence intensity were studied and discussed. Flow injection chemiluminescence A new method of dipyridamole. The detection limit of the method was 5.8 × 10-8g / mL with a linear range of 2 × 10-7 ~ 8 × 10-5g / mL. The method was parallel to 4 × 10-6g / mL of dipyridamole for 11 times The relative standard deviation was 1.4%. The method was applied to the determination of dipyridamole in pharmaceuticals. The results were in good agreement with the pharmacopoeial standards.
